Duties
- Assist residents or clients with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and mobility to promote independence and comfort
- Support the implementation of personalized care plans tailored to each individual’s needs and preferences
- Provide companionship and emotional support to enhance well-being and reduce feelings of loneliness
- Maintain accurate records of care provided using simple IT tools and ensure compliance with health and safety standards
- Communicate effectively with team members, clients, and their families to ensure clear understanding of care needs and progress
- Monitor health conditions, report any changes promptly, and assist with basic health tasks under supervision
